That really depends on the recipe....... If your roasting the Chicken or deep frying in breadcrumbs for example then you would leave the skin on, if however your making a curry or chicken pie then you would remove the skin, the skin is edible and full of flavour, especailly when roasted but does not look attractive or taste quite so good when boiled in a curry.

The best way to cook boneless chicken thighs with skin for a crispy and flavorful result is to first season the chicken with salt, pepper, and any desired herbs or spices. Then, sear the chicken skin-side down in a hot skillet to render the fat and crisp up the skin. Finish cooking the chicken in the oven at 400F until it reaches an internal temperature of 165F. This method will result in juicy meat with a crispy skin.
